I have for some years been going to Iquitos hoping to find some good fishing, but have always left dissapointed, that is until now.
I arrived here in Iquitos with my friend Travis on the 17th of November and tried to find a fishing expert, not a tourist guide, but a real fisherman. I spoke to Aura Guzman who works at “Mad Micks Trading Post” on the lst block of Putumayo (by The Iron House). She put me in contact with Guillermo Perez. We told him that we wanted three days fishing returning each night to Iquitos and our hotel. He told us that for $60US each per day he would take us to locations where we would surely catch big Peacock Bass, these being our target species. The price included everything, the transport, fishing tackle, food and a plentiful supply of cold beer.
We left with Guillermo each day at 6.30 a.m. and returned each evening at 6.30 p.m.
Although we did not travel that far from the city, Guillermo surely does know his stuff, because on every day we went with him we were both delighted with our catch, we caught various number of different species, but the most important thing is that we caught Peacock Bass galore , some up to 4 kilos, and what sport they are, good eating too.
